«tree» etiketlenmiş sorular

Ağaç, yalnızca bir ağaca benzer hiyerarşik bir kenar kümesine izin veren özel bir grafik türüdür. Matematiksel olarak aslında bir ağaçlandırma. Ağaçların bir kök düğümü ve alt düğümleri vardır. Biçimsel terimlerle, döngüsel olmayan bağlantılı bir grafik olarak tanımlanır.

20
Ağaçlarda NP zor problemler
Genel grafiklerde NP zor olduğu bilinen birkaç optimizasyon problemi, giriş grafiği bir ağaç olduğunda polinom zamanında (bazıları doğrusal zamanda bile) önemsiz bir şekilde çözülebilir. Örnekler arasında minimum tepe örtüsü, maksimum bağımsız küme, alt yazı izomorfizmi sayılabilir. Ağaçlarda NP sert kalan bazı doğal optimizasyon problemlerini adlandırın.

4
Bir insan KD ağacı üzerinde neden bir Octree kullanıyor?
Bilimsel hesaplama konusunda biraz tecrübem var ve BSP (ikili alan bölümleme) uygulamaları için yaygın olarak kd-ağaçları kullandım. Son zamanlarda, 3 Boyutlu Öklid uzaylarını bölmek için kullanılan benzer bir veri yapısı olan oktre'lere daha fazla aşina oldum, fakat toplananlardan düzenli aralıklarla çalışan bir tanesi. Bir parça bağımsızlık araştırması, kd-ağaçlarının çoğu veri …

1
Düzenli ağaç dil var mı hangi boyutta bir ağacın ortalama yüksekliği
Düzenli bir ağaç dilini TATA kitabındaki gibi tanımlarız : Belirsiz bir sonlu ağaç otomatiği (Bölüm 1) veya eşdeğerde normal bir ağaç dilbilgisi (Bölüm 2) tarafından üretilen ağaçlar kümesi tarafından kabul edilen ağaçlar kümesidir. Her iki formalizm, iyi bilinen dize analoglarına yakın benzerlikler taşımaktadır. Düzenli ağaç dil var mı hangi boyutta …

2
ağaçlar ve Levenshtein mesafesi için etkin fark algoritması
Son zamanlarda , ağaçlar arasında fark yaratma ile ilgili konuların bu özetini okudum ve bu sorun için en son teknolojinin ne olduğunu öğrenmemi sağladı. Ayrıca, izin verilen düzenleme işlemleriniz arasında geleneksel ekleme / silme düğümü, kopyala / taşı alt ağacının genişletilmiş işlemlerini eklediğiniz içeriği düzenleme olduğunu varsayalım, bu sorun (en …

1
İki polinom arasındaki mesafeyi bulma (ağaç olarak temsil edilir)
Genetik programlama üzerinde çalışan bir meslektaşım bana şu soruyu sordu. İlk olarak açgözlü bir yaklaşıma dayanarak çözmeye çalıştım, ancak ikinci bir düşüncede, açgözlü algoritmaya karşı bir örnek buldum. Burada bahsetmeye değer olduğunu düşündüm. İfade ağaçlarıyla temsil edilen iki polinomu düşünün. Örneğin, x3−2x+1x3−2x+1x^3-2x+1 ve x2+4x2+4x^2 + 4 aşağıda gösterilmiştir: Kurallar: Her …

2
büyüyen yönlendirilmemiş bir grafiğin dengeli bir yayılma ağacını korumak
Grafiğe yeni düğümler / kenarlar eklediğim için, bir grafiğin nispeten dengeli bir yayılma ağacını korumanın yollarını arıyorum. Tek bir düğüm, "kök" olarak başlayan yönlendirilmemiş bir grafik var. Her adımda, grafiğe ya yeni bir düğümü ve grafiğe bağlayan bir kenarı ya da sadece iki eski düğümü bağlayan yeni bir kenarı eklerim. …

5
Hesaplanabilir bir sayının rasyonel veya tamsayı olup olmadığını test etmek mümkün müdür?
Hesaplanabilir bir sayının rasyonel veya tamsayı olup olmadığını algoritmik olarak test etmek mümkün müdür? Başka bir deyişle, uygular hesaplanabilir sayılar işlevleri sağlamak için bir kütüphane için mümkün olacağını isIntegerya isRational? Bunun mümkün olmadığını ve bunun bir şekilde iki sayının eşit olup olmadığını test etmenin mümkün olmadığı gerçeğiyle ilgili olduğunu tahmin …
18 computability  computing-over-reals  lambda-calculus  graph-theory  co.combinatorics  cc.complexity-theory  reference-request  graph-theory  proofs  np-complete  cc.complexity-theory  machine-learning  boolean-functions  combinatory-logic  boolean-formulas  reference-request  approximation-algorithms  optimization  cc.complexity-theory  co.combinatorics  permutations  cc.complexity-theory  cc.complexity-theory  ai.artificial-intel  p-vs-np  relativization  co.combinatorics  permutations  ds.algorithms  algebra  automata-theory  dfa  lo.logic  temporal-logic  linear-temporal-logic  circuit-complexity  lower-bounds  permanent  arithmetic-circuits  determinant  dc.parallel-comp  asymptotics  ds.algorithms  graph-theory  planar-graphs  physics  max-flow  max-flow-min-cut  fl.formal-languages  automata-theory  finite-model-theory  dfa  language-design  soft-question  machine-learning  linear-algebra  db.databases  arithmetic-circuits  ds.algorithms  machine-learning  ds.data-structures  tree  soft-question  security  project-topic  approximation-algorithms  linear-programming  primal-dual  reference-request  graph-theory  graph-algorithms  cr.crypto-security  quantum-computing  gr.group-theory  graph-theory  time-complexity  lower-bounds  matrices  sorting  asymptotics  approximation-algorithms  linear-algebra  matrices  max-cut  graph-theory  graph-algorithms  time-complexity  circuit-complexity  regular-language  graph-algorithms  approximation-algorithms  set-cover  clique  graph-theory  graph-algorithms  approximation-algorithms  clustering  partition-problem  time-complexity  turing-machines  term-rewriting-systems  cc.complexity-theory  time-complexity  nondeterminism 

3
İki İkili Arama Ağacını Birleştirme
Ben keyfi boyut ve aralık iki ikili arama ağaçlarını birleştirmek için bir algoritma arıyorum. Bunu uygulamakla ilgili en açık yol, menzili diğer ağaçtaki keyfi bir dış düğüme sığabilecek tüm alt ağaçları bulmak olacaktır. Bununla birlikte, bu tür bir algoritma için en kötü durum çalışma süresi, sırasıyla her ağacın O(n+m)nerede nve …

1
Listedeki siparişin
Sipariş bakım sorunu (veya "bir listede siparişi korumak") işlemleri desteklemek içindir: singleton: bir öğe içeren bir liste oluşturur, ona bir işaretçi döndürür insertAfter: öğeye bir işaretçi verildiğinde, öğeye yeni bir öğe ekler ve yeni öğeye bir işaretçi döndürür delete: bir öğeye bir işaretçi verildiğinde öğeyi listesinden kaldırır minPointer: aynı listedeki …

3
Bob Satış
Bu soruyu bir süre önce Stack Overflow'da sordum: Sorun: Bob'un satışı . Birisi de soruyu buraya göndermeyi önerdi. Birisi zaten bu sorunla ilgili bir soru sordu - Verilen kardinalitenin minimum ağırlık alt ormanı - ama anladığım kadarıyla sorunumda bana yardımcı olmuyor. StackOverflow'daki en yüksek cevabı da incelemeye değer. İşte StackOverflow …



4
Kırmızı ve siyah ağaç subrange
Bir kitaplıktaki bir hatayı düzeltmeye çalışırken, kırmızı ve siyah ağaçlarda sübvansiyon bulmak için yazılar aradım. Değişmez veri yapıları için silme algoritmalarında kullanılan normal ekleme işlemine benzer fermuarlar ve benzer bir şey kullanarak bir çözüm düşünüyorum , ancak hala bulamadığım daha iyi bir yaklaşım olup olmadığını ve hatta minimum karmaşıklık sınırını …


2
Bir dikdörtgenin yayılan ağaçlarının sayısı için kesin formül
Bu blog bir bilgisayar kullanarak onları numaralandıran "kıvrımlı küçük labirentine" üretmekten bahsediyor. Numaralandırma UST'yi almak için Wilson algoritması kullanılarak yapılabilir , ancak orada kaç tane formül hatırlamıyorum. http://strangelyconsistent.org/blog/youre-in-a-space-of-twisty-little-mazes-all-alike Prensip olarak, Matris Ağacı Teoremi bir grafiğin yayılan ağaç sayısının grafiğin Laplacian matrisinin determinantına eşit olduğunu belirtir. Let G=(E,V)G=(E,V)G= (E,V) grafik olarak …

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.